Navigating Shades and Materials
Selecting the perfect blue involves understanding the interplay of light and material. A matte finish tends to absorb light, offering a modern, almost velvety look that hides wear and tear exceptionally well. Conversely, a glossy or lacquered finish reflects light, creating a vibrant, playful vibe that can make a small kitchen feel larger. Material choice is equally critical: solid wood frames offer warmth and durability, while metal frames provide a sleek, industrial edge that is incredibly easy to maintain. The right combination of color and material ensures your chairs are not just beautiful, but built to last the test of time and daily use.

Comfort as a Non-Negotiable Feature
No matter how visually appealing a chair is, its primary function is to provide a place to sit, and comfort is non-negotiable in a room where people gather for extended periods. When evaluating blue kitchen chairs, prioritize ergonomic design. Look for seats with adequate padding and back support, especially if the chairs are intended for dining rather than quick prep stops. Testing the height in relation to your counter or table is essential; the ideal chair should allow for a 90-degree angle at the knee, ensuring a relaxed and sustainable posture for lingering conversations over coffee.
